and tried searching, did Dave perform the percussion for Taylor or did they bring in a new drummer?
Drewcon  
Tim in Capital City : 6/3/2023 12:40 pm : link
Grohl did play the drums…saw this while reading an album review:

“ Grohl returns to his familiar duties behind the kit on the new LP, though Josh Freese was recently unveiled as the Foos’ full-time drummer, making his live concert debut with the group on May 21 for a performance that included new cut “Show Me How” and the title track.”
